Unicode Vs Utf 8 Difference And Comparison Utf 8 is a method for encoding unicode characters using 8 bit sequences. unicode is a standard for representing a great variety of characters from many languages. At the heart of this confusion lies two terms: unicode and utf 8. many people use these terms interchangeably, assuming they’re the same thing. but they’re not. unicode is a universal standard for defining characters, while utf 8 is a method for storing those characters on computers.

It was designed for backward compatibility with ascii: the first 128 characters of unicode, which correspond one to one with ascii, are encoded using a single byte with the same binary value as ascii, so that a utf 8 encoded file using only those characters is identical to an ascii file. Unicode is a character set. it translates characters to numbers. utf 8 is an encoding standard. it translates numbers into binary. below is a list of some of the utf 8 character codes supported by html:. Utf 8 has truly been the dominant character encoding for the world wide web since 2009, and as of june 2017 accounts for 89.4% of all web pages. utf 8 encodes each of the 1,112,064 valid code points in unicode using one to four 8 bit bytes.
